How it works

Configure, publish, then analyze

Insight agent studies move from brief to live participant chat to analysis-ready data without switching tools.

1 · Define objectives in the builder

Set survey-flow goals, tone, boundaries, and optional blueprint questions. Use the AI co-pilot to refine objectives, generate a draft blueprint, and attach context links or images the agent may show during chat.

2 · Brand & preview the participant chat

Customize welcome title, subtitle, logo, themes, photo backgrounds, overlay, and text contrast. In Settings, link your privacy policy for KVKK/GDPR consent before chat. Run draft test preview from the builder before you publish a public link or website embed.

3 · Collect signal and review analysis

Participants chat naturally while the agent captures blueprint fields. When sessions complete, post-interview analysis produces structured notes. Open per-survey analysis for sentiment, themes, session transcripts, comparisons, and canonical topic clusters.

After collection

Turn interviews into evidence you can share

After interviews finish, KogniFeed turns conversations into structured evidence. Study owners get an email digest when analysis is ready — then explore metrics, themes, and quotes in the hub.

Notes

Analyst-grade structured notes generated by AI after each interview, with multi-facet filtering by intent, category, importance, and CRM groups.

Metrics

Overall conversion metrics (opens, completions, drop-offs) alongside binary, polarity, and category signals extracted from your blueprint objectives.

Sentiment

Automatic extraction of positive, neutral, and negative sentiment from participant conversation tone, with line-by-line sentiment tagging on transcripts.

Clusters

AI-powered semantic embedding clustering that automatically groups hundreds of open-ended answers into master canonical topics.

Quotes

Direct verbatim quotes selected from participant answers, ranked by importance (1-5) and linked to topic clusters, ready to copy and share in decks.

Insight types

Automatic categorization of qualitative feedback into friction, praise, suggestions, or awareness with rich distribution charts.
